Crewe Alexandra boss - Steve Davis
"Macclesfield have been on a bad run and they are fighting for their lives at the bottom. When players' livelihoods and careers are on the line then you can expect a really difficult game. They are going to produce that little bit extra for the cause and will keep going right to the end.
"We have to maintain our level and the standard we have set ourselves. I have warned the players against complacency and I won't have it here. I have seen it in the past when players have relaxed after a couple of wins and you cannot be over confident because they are all tough games.
"When we returned to training yesterday, the players were sloppy in the first 10/15 minutes after coming back, so I nailed them for it. I am always on to them and not allowing them to rest on their laurels.
"I've told them that they have to mentally ready for these games. I asked them who had watched the Manchester United game at Wigan on Wednesday night and a few of them said they had.
"I told them that was the perfect example of a team full confidence after an unbeaten run going up against a team fighting for survival. United are eight points clear at the top of the league with everyone saying that the title race is over and for whatever reason they didn't perform to their usual standard, which is very unlike them, but it can happen.
"It is a similar situation to ours at Macclesfield so we have to be ready."
